Charlotte Turpyn 3 AFB

  Since 1856  Founded by Thomas Burberry  Stock exchange: FTSE100  Public Limited Company  British company  Products:  Perfume  Clothing  Accessories The company

  First store: Winchester Street in Basingstoke  Headquarter: Horseferry House in London  Stores all over the world  Know for their cross-hatch pattern  Logo: knight (since 1901) The company

  Annual report of 2014/2015  Financial year: 1/04/2014 – 31/03/2015  In million pounds Financial results
